WOODRIDGE, IL ā Police say drivers should avoid parts of Janes and Jonquil Avenues in Woodridge Monday to allow crews to continue cleaning up damage from the EF-3 tornado that devastated the area on Father's Day.
Drivers should steer clear of Janes Avenue between 75th Street and 83rd Street, police said in a Tweet Monday morning. Jonquil Avenue is also blocked at Woodridge as crews removed fallen trees.
The Father's Day tornado destroyed more than 630 homes in Woodridge and Naperville and severely hurt a pregnant Woodridge woman, causing her to lose her unborn baby.
As residents picked up the pieces in the wake of the storm's damage, hundreds of tornado victims got help at a multi-agency resource center in Woodridge Saturday and Sunday.
